In this webinar, Dr. James Peyton-Jones introduces the Villanova University LEGO Real Time Target (VU-LRT), a Simulink teaching and research platform for LEGO® MINDSTORMS® NXT. The target leverages MathWorks C-code generation capabilities to enable students to develop algorithms in Simulink and then implement them directly on the 32-bit LEGO NXT microcontroller.
